Definitions

drencher
Noun
raiting
UK
/ˈdrɛn.tʃə/
US
/ˈdrɛn.tʃɚ/
A person or thing that drenches or soaks something.
The sudden downpour acted as a natural drencher, leaving everyone soaked to the skin.
A device used for administering liquid medicine to animals, especially livestock.
The farmer used a drencher to ensure the sheep received their necessary medication.
A heavy rain shower or downpour that soaks everything.
We got caught in a real drencher on the way home.
